A Series of Clips From Penelope Cruz's 'Elegy' Arrives
Movie

Coming out August 8 on limited theaters, the drama movie starring Penelope Cruz and Ben Kingsley has brought forward five clips exposing more of the drama.

AceShowbiz -

Samuel Goldwyn Films have given movie lovers a chance to see deeper into the Isabel Coixet-directed drama "Elegy" through five new clips. All of the clips are focused on the main character David Kepesh portrayed by Ben Kingsley and two of them displayed Kepesh's relationship with the student he is obsessed with Penelope Cruz's Consuela Castillo.

Though the length of the videos is varied from fifty seconds to one minute fifty, all of them help to give out more information about what the movie is all about. Sharing more of the drama in the complicated life of Kepesh, the clips also give out a better look into the dynamic between him and other characters played by Dennis Hopper, Peter Sarsgaard and Patricia Clarkson.

Based on Pulitzer Prize-winner Philip Roth's short novel "The Dying Animal", "Elegy" follows the story of Kepesh, a noted college professor whose obsession to one particular young woman he met in his class leads to his destruction. The flick will get its limited released on August 8.
